Output 1008c787bcea6b74560806d0e9abd37dd69aabecae1c036fd48687caf01c20b0:2

value
345343148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a2c33852d5a814392531623443c2da15256ece0 OP_EQUAL
address
345QSgs1WJxZogGAdxwNWjQFGCdy725fzd
transaction
1008c787bcea6b74560806d0e9abd37dd69aabecae1c036fd48687caf01c20b0
spent
true